Corneal involvement in Papillon-Lefèvre syndrome
We describe a 7-year-old boy with classic dental and dermatologic findings of Papillon-Lefèvre syndrome. In addition to these manifestations, he had bilateral, almost symmetric, hypertrophic-looking corneal leukoma. This case demonstrates that patients with Papillon-Lefèvre syndrome should undergo ophthalmologic examination in addition to frequent dental examination
